Experienced drivers often use shortcuts in their driving, such as reversing quickly, parking in narrow and unusual spaces, completing a u-turn in a busy area, and going past the speed limit on open roads, which inexperienced and new drivers should not be exposed to until they know how to drive traditionally and correctly. All failed exams will have to wait ten (10) calendar days before they are allowed to retest. Because New Hampshire does not issue learners permits, all potential drivers must be at least 16 and complete a driver education course if they are under 18 that includes a minimum of 40 hours of behind-the-wheel training.
